Historic Pensacola Village HISTORIC BUILDINGS
( www.historicpensacola.org ; Zaragoza St, btwn Tarragona & Adams Sts; adult/child $6/3;
10am-4pm Tue-Sat, tours 11am, 1pm & 2:30pm) Pensacola says 'take that, St Augustine!' with
this village, a self-contained enclave of historic homes and museums. Admission is good
for one week and includes a guided tour and entrance to each building.
TT Wentworth Museum MUSEUM
(330 S Jefferson St; admission free; 10am-4pm) The TT Wentworth Museum has
two floors of Florida history, including remnants of the Luna expedition and one floor of
Wentworth's collection of oddities, including his famous petrified cat.
Pensacola Museum of Art MUSEUM
( www.pensacolamuseumofart.org ; 407 S Jefferson St; adult/student $5/3; 10am-5pm Tue-Fri,
from noon Sat) In the city's old jail (1908), this lovely art museum features an impressive,
growing collection of major 20th- and 21st-century artists, spanning cubism, realism, pop
art and folk art.
Gulf Islands National Seashore PARK
( www.nps.gov/guis ; 7-day pedestrian & cyclist/car $3/8; sunrise-sunset) To enjoy the area's
lovely white sands, head to the easy-access Pensacola Beach or the neighboring Gulf Is-
lands National Seashore, part of a 150-mile stretch of undeveloped beach. Aim for the
Naval Live Oaks section for a calm, family-friendly beach, and drive out to Fort Pick-
ens (
850-934-2600; www.nps.gov/guis ; Fort Pickens Rd, Pensacola;
) to poke around this
crumbling wreck of a 19th-century fort.
